Motion · S5M-21553 · 23 Apr 2020
University of Stirling Loans Beds to the NHS Louisa Jordan Facility
The motion
That the Parliament welcomes the loan of seven beds to the new NHS Louisa Jordan facility from the University of Stirling; notes that the beds are normally used by student nurses during their courses; understands that almost 400 student nurses and nine clinically trained staff from the University of Stirling are preparing to join the NHS, and expresses its gratitude to the students and staff.
